FANNIE MAE SALZER  
On Wednesday, March 23, 2011; FANNIE MAE SALZER of Coconut Creek, FL; previously of Silver Spring, MD. Beloved wife of the late Milford Hillerson and Joseph Salzer; devoted mother of Robert (Arlene) Hillerson and the late Alan Hillerson. Also survived by two step-children Deborah Morton and Richard Salzer; loving sister of Sylvia Abramson and Irving Kabik; dear grandmother of Michael Hillerson. Graveside Funeral Service will be held Sunday, March 27, 11 a.m. at Judean Memorial Gardens, Olney, MD. Family will be observing Shiva Sunday evening only at the residence of Robert and Arlene Hillerson. In lieu of flowers, memorial contributions may be made to the American Cancer Society. www.danzanskygoldberg.com
